A Blockchain-based Decentralized Peer-to-Peer Lending Framework for SMEs

Abstract

The International Finance Corporation (IFC) estimates that 65 million firms, or 40% of formal micro, small, and medium enterprises in developing countries, have an unmet financing need of $5.2 trillion annually, equivalent to 1.4 times the current level of global MSME lending. Current lending institutions and mechanisms have proven inadequate in filling this credit gap. Blockchain technology promises to replace intermediaries and enable peer-to-peer transactions using decentralized ledgers and smart contracts. In this study, we propose a Blockchain-based decentralized peer-to-peer lending framework for SMEs using Ethereum. We implement the solution using Solidity and simulate the Ethereum blockchain using Ganache. Blockchain-based decentralized peer-to-peer lending can make the SME lending process more transparent and efficient by ensuring information transparency. The decentralization and automation of the lending process can reduce the time and cost of SME lending, making it more accessible and affordable for SMEs to obtain credit.
